Check Digit Verification of cas no

The CAS Registry Mumber 109873-39-4 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,0,9,8,7 and 3 respectively; the second part has 2 digits, 3 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 109873-39:
(8*1)+(7*0)+(6*9)+(5*8)+(4*7)+(3*3)+(2*3)+(1*9)=154
154 % 10 = 4
So 109873-39-4 is a valid CAS Registry Number.

General approach to anthrapyran antibiotics exemplified by the synthesis of rac-γ-indomycinone

Krohn, Karsten,Tran-Thien, Hoan Trang,Ahmed, Ishtiaq

supporting information; experimental part, p. 2223 - 2225 (2011/06/20)

A new general route to the anthrapyran antibiotics is presented, which allows the attachment of various branched side chains. A key step is the Baker-Venkataraman rearrangement of the propionate 9 to the diketone 10. Acid-catalyzed cyclization gives the ethyl-branched anthrapyranone 11, serving as the starting material for further side-chain elongation. For example, the ethyl-substituted anthrapyranones 12a,b,c, the corresponding bromides 13b,c, the phosphonium salts 14b,c, the olefins 22a,c, and the epoxides 23a,c are prepared by starting from 11. A first example demonstrating the potential of this route is the synthesis of the naturally occurring γ-indomycinone (24b), prepared bycuprate-mediated opening of the epoxide 23a. A general route to the anthrapyran antibiotics is presented, which allows the attachment of various branched side chains. In a first example, an ethyl-branched anthrapyranone, prepared in a Baker-Venkataraman rearrangement, was used to obtain a 1-methylvinyl-substituted anthrapyranone that was transformed into rac-indomycinone via an intermediate epoxide in a cuprate-mediated epoxide opening. A BIOMIMETIC SYNTHESIS OF POLICYCLIC QUINONES

Yamaguchi, Masahiko,Hasebe, Koichi,Uchida, Minoru,Irie, Akemi,Minami, Toru

, p. 2017 - 2020 (2007/10/02)

Various polycyclic quinones were synthesized by the intramolecular condensation of polyketides followed by the air-oxidation.
